Embossing paste…to sponge or mix?
When using the embossing paste do you sponge color on after or mix it in to the paste? My answer, as always, it depends. It depends on what kind of color you want. Alcohol markers color more than paper.
Have you tried the new Stampin’ Blends, the alcohol markers? Did you know they can color more than paper? You can color tile, glass, embellishments, and more! Take a look!
